Choc Coconut Protein Balls

Ingredients

  • 1/3 cup desiccated coconut
  • 1 tbsp. cacao powder
  • 60g fresh dates, pitted (soft)
  • 2 tbsp. natural vanilla protein powder
  • 1/3 cup almonds
  • 2 tbsp. water

Method

  1. Combine the cacao powder, dates, protein powder, almonds and water in a food processor and process until a sticky mixture is formed
  2. Divide the mixture into 5 piles and using the palm of your hands roll the mixture into firm balls
  3. Roll the balls into the coconut, ensuring all sides are coated and refrigerate
